42 U.S. Code § 247b-4f. Research relating to preterm labor and delivery and the care, treatment, and outcomes of preterm and low birthweight infants

(a) Omitted
(b) Studies and activities on preterm birth
(1) In generalThe Secretary of Health and Human Services, acting through the Director of the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, may, subject to the availability of appropriations—
(A)
conduct epidemiological studies on the factors relating to prematurity, such as clinical, biological, social, environmental, genetic, and behavioral factors, and other determinants that contribute to health disparities and are related to prematurity, as appropriate;
(B)
conduct activities to improve national data to facilitate tracking the burden of preterm birth; and
(C)
continue efforts to prevent preterm birth, including late preterm birth, through the identification of opportunities for prevention and the assessment of the impact of such efforts.
